Ryan Standen has extensive experience in finance and leadership roles. Ryan worked as an Associate Director of Finance at Eisai EMEA, where they provided financial support and ensured compliance in reporting. Prior to that, they were the International Financial Controller at The Nature's Bounty Co., where they managed finance teams in multiple countries. Ryan also held the position of Finance Manager UK&I and Finance Business Partner at Atos. Additionally, Ryan worked at Bull, where they served as a Finance and Supply Chain Manager and later as a Finance Manager. Ryan has expertise in financial reporting, management accounting, and treasury activities.

Ryan Standen has a BSc (Jnt Hons) degree in Mathematics & Spanish from the University of Southampton, which they obtained from 1998 to 2002. Ryan also has studied Mathematics at Universidad de Malaga for a brief period in 2001. Additionally, they completed their A Levels in Mathematics, Spanish, Business, and Economics from Beaumont School from 1993 to 1998. Ryan also holds an ACMA degree from The Chartered Institute of Management Accountants, which they achieved from 2006 to 2009.

At Eisai, everything we do is dedicated to giving our first thought to patients and their families through our human health care (hhc) philosophy. We are the European hub of Tokyo-based Eisai Co. Ltd., forming part of a multinational team working across a global network of R&D facilities, manufacturing sites and marketing subsidiaries. Our collective passion and dedication to patient care is the driving force behind our efforts to discover and develop innovative medicines in a variety of therapeutic areas in which a high unmet medical need remains, including oncology and neurology. Our mission is clear; we strive to make a significant long-lasting contribution to society in an ethical, compliant and sustainable way by embodying our hhc philosophy in everything we do.
